Typically, Kaufman will build a trailer anyway you desire - within reason. The day I picked one up, there was a hot shot hauler picking up a triple dovetail (special design) made specifically for loading/hauling 2 maybe 3 exotic cars. As they are very low ground clearance (Ferrari, Lambo, etc.) it was somewhat different from most car haulers. Comparing apples to apples, I'd say they can compete with most any maker on price. But then we all know, cheap ain't good and good ain't cheap.

Back in 05 I bought a 30ft 26+4 single tandem axle (14000 GVWR) gooseneck from them. At the time no one could touch the price on it. I had the ramps that could easily be removed and it also had a pop-up dove tail section to make it a full 30ft or you could leave the dovetail section down and just use the 26ft. I used it for doing hotshot loads pulled behind an F350. Most of the time I didn't even know it was back there it pulled so nice. I never had any problems with it.

Boy you got that right. I am fixing up a used trailer I recently bought and found the rear axle brakes not working. Figured out this evening the problem was with the splice where the power wires are spliced to the rear axle brake wires. The feed wires were not stripped before being put in a crimp slice and sealed in heat shrink. Verdict: The rear brakes probably have never worked. BTW The trailer is a 2004 Double A made in Texas.
